AMAT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

2,157 of the 7,458 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Applied Materials (AMAT)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$92.1B — down 15% from $109B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 206 funds closed out of AMAT and 168 opened new positions — a net loss of 38 holders — while 791 trimmed existing stakes and 896 added.

The largest buyer was Pacer Advisors, adding an estimated $495M. The largest seller was UBS AM, cutting an estimated $1.26B.
